Hello,

since the new version with updated player ( OMX to VLC ) the movies and clips dont play smooth. They flicker so hard that it is unwatchable.

My setup:

RPi 4 with a class 10 SD Card.
Fresh install with bash <(curl -sL https://install-anthias.srly.io)
clips are around 1:30 mins long and in mp4 / mov format.

@Nezzu-bit, I'd like to ask a few questions:

  • What version of Anthias is installed? (For example, master@5474ff9)
  • If you are to check /boot/firmware/config.txt (Bookworm) or /boot/config.txt (Bullseye and older), what value is dtoverlay set to? – Is it vc4-kms-v3d or vc4-fkms-v3d? It would also help if you'd attach a copy of your config.txt here.
